Numerical Analysis of the Body, Webbed-Feet, and Wings During Cormorant's Take Off

摘要

The process of taking off from the surface of the water for cormorant is a combination of flapping its wings and its webbed-feet periodically. To look into the contribution of the latter that helps in taking-off and to compute each period in the fixed quantity of the amount of force in each flapping action, this article explores the contribution of webbed-feet power to the process taking-off as well as the reasons of the need of leg strength assistance. To investigate this transition, we reproduced the take-off process of the cormorant through Computational Fluid Dynamics(CFD) and integrated the calculation of body, webbed-feet and wings forces during the process of take-off.
